ACR Electronics is a US technology company for the development of emergency and rescue transmitters designed for a single purpose: Saving lives. Combining technological expertise in the marine, aerospace, outdoor and military markets, ACR develops and manufactures emergency transmitters and survival equipment for sailors, pilots, hunters, hikers, climbers, cyclists and military personnel around the world. ARC has been equipping US military and coastguard forces since 1956. Even in space, ACR flashlights accompanied NASA astronauts on Apollo missions. Satellite-based alarm signal in an emergency

PLB stands for Personal Locator Beacon. These devices are registered to the person, not the boat. Registration must be made in the country where you are resident.

AIS MOB / AIS SART

AIS MOB / SART devices are best suited for use in coastal or inland waters. These AIS MOB transmitters send an AIS emergency signal. which can be received by surrounding ships equipped with an AIS receiver. Because they use VHF frequencies, their range depends on the antenna height. We therefore recommend an AIS MOB transmitter in addition to your EPIRB.
